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Benchmark coverage: 68%

Phenom II X4 N950 2485
+0.6%
i5-3210M 2471

Phenom II X4 N950 outperforms Core i5-3210M by 1% in Passmark.

Cinebench 10 32-bit single-core

Cinebench R10 is an ancient ray tracing benchmark for processors by Maxon, authors of Cinema 4D. Its single core version uses just one CPU thread to render a futuristic looking motorcycle.

Benchmark coverage: 20%

Phenom II X4 N950 1816
i5-3210M 4169
+130%

Core i5-3210M outperforms Phenom II X4 N950 by 130% in Cinebench 10 32-bit single-core.

3DMark06 CPU

3DMark06 is a discontinued DirectX 9 benchmark suite from Futuremark. Its CPU part contains two scenarios, one dedicated to artificial intelligence pathfinding, another to game physics using PhysX package.

Benchmark coverage: 19%

Phenom II X4 N950 2974
i5-3210M 3553
+19.5%

Core i5-3210M outperforms Phenom II X4 N950 by 19% in 3DMark06 CPU.

wPrime 32

wPrime 32M is a math multi-thread processor test, which calculates square roots of first 32 million integer numbers. Its result is measured in seconds, so that the less is benchmark result, the faster the processor.

Benchmark coverage: 18%

Phenom II X4 N950 17.8
+4.3%
i5-3210M 18.56

Core i5-3210M outperforms Phenom II X4 N950 by 4% in wPrime 32.
